How does gamification engage learners?

But most importantly, gamification can be applied in digital learning environments to increase students' interest in studying and help them better understand learning material. In a virtual setting, gamification can even help influence behaviors, which can help build a sense of community in the classroom.

How does gamification increase student engagement?

Experts advise using elements such as levels, points, badges, and feedback to encourage participation. Incorporating these gaming elements helps generate positive student outcomes, such as increased attention and motivation to comprehend content.

What strategies do teachers use to engage students?

Promoting student engagement through active learning

Strategies include, but are not limited to, question-and-answer sessions, discussion, interactive lecture (in which students respond to or ask questions), quick writing assignments, hands-on activities, and experiential learning.

What is gamification strategy in teaching?

Gamification in education means that educators apply game design elements to an educational setting. The goal is usually to make learning more engaging. Breaking the concept of a “game” down into constituent game design elements is tricky, considering how vast the differences are among, say, chess, The Sims, and tag.

What is an example of gamification in learning?

The Google Read-Along app is a great example of gamification in education. It uses gamified features such as points and badges to help improve the reading experience for young learners who are just beginning their journey with books.

What are gamification activities?

Gamification in learning involves using game-based elements such as point scoring, peer competition, team work, score tables to drive engagement, help students assimilate new information and test their knowledge.

What are three elements of gamification?

Gamification is the application of game-playing elements to another type of activity. Common gamification elements include points, timers, badges, and leaderboards.

What are the three types of student engagement?

Engagement in the classroom falls within three categories: behavioral, cognitive, and affective (Fredericks, Blumenfeld, & Paris, 2004). These three types are distinct yet interrelated.
